Girls soccer: Yorba Linda hosts St. Margaret’s in nonleague match for local charity

January 16th, 2012, 11:30 am · · posted by

The Yorba Linda Mustangs will host St. Margaret’s tonight in a nonleague match between two teams looking to continue recent runs of playing quality soccer.

However the nonleague meeting between the two teams will also be for a special cause.

All proceeds from the match will go to the With Hope Foundation.

The With Hope Foundation is dedicated to helping educate people on suicide prevention and was created in honor of former El Dorado goalie Amber Craig who committed suicide on May 25, 2005 at the age of 14.

Kickoff from Yorba Linda High is scheduled for 5 p.m.
